泰恩茅斯
泰恩茅斯(英语:Tynemouth)是英国英格兰泰恩威尔的一座历史悠久的城市,现在有人口17,056人。泰恩茅斯的历史可以追溯自铁器时代。现在泰恩茅斯因其历史建筑和海岸景观吸引了众多观光客。

Tynemouth 泰恩茅斯![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() Tynemouth (/ˈtaɪnˌmaʊθ/) is a town and a historic borough in Tyne & Wear, England at the mouth of the River Tyne. The modern town of Tynemouth includes North Shields and Cullercoats and had a 2011 population of 67,519. It is administered as part of the borough of North Tyneside, but until 1974 was an independent county borough, including North Shields, in its own right. It had a population of 17,056 in 2001. The population of the Tynemouth ward of North Tyneside was at the 2011 Census 10,472. Its history dates back to an Iron Age settlement and its strategic position on a headland over-looking the mouth of the Tyne continued to be important through to the Second World War. Its historic buildings, dramatic views and award-winning beaches attract visitors from around the world. The heart of the town, known by residents as "The village", has popular coffee-shops, pubs and restaurants. It is a prosperous area with comparatively expensive housing stock, ranging from Georgian terraces to Victorian ship-owners' houses to 1960s "executive homes". It is represented at Westminster by the Labour MP Alan Campbell. |
